Intermediates Fastest at St. Michael’s Head

UCD’s Intermediate 8+ was the fastest crew at St. Michael’s Head which ran on the River Shannon through Limerick City for the first time in 25 years.

The usual venue of O’Briens Bridge was out of action due to flooding so organisers moved into the city and were rewarded with relatively calm conditions for the majority of the course.

The UCD 8+ used it as race practice before they depart for the Roeivierkamp in Amsterdam in two weeks time. In a borrowed boat kindly lent by Athlunkard Boat Club they finished 4 seconds clear of NUIG’s Senior entry. It was a useful exercise that will hopefully stand to them for the coming season.

Many thanks to Athlunkard for the use of their boat and to St. Michael’s for an excellently run event.
